Course Outline

1. Introduction to Playwright.

  • Library installation.
  • Creating a test.

2. Testing

  •  Testing the home page.
  •  Testing the form.
  •  Validation testing.
  •  Running tests
  •  Test generation
  •  Test tracking.

3. Page Object Model (POM) pattern.

  • Layer breakdown.

4. Actions.

  • Text input.
  • Checkboxes.
  • Option selection.
  • Mouse events
  • Keys and shortcuts
  • Sending files
  • Item focus
  • Locating items
    -based on a label
    -based on a symbol
    -based on text
    -based on alternative text
    -by title
    -by CSS or XPath

5. Advanced

  •  Authentication
  •  Navigation
  •  Alerts
  •  Modal windows
  •  Frames
  •  Running JavaScript
  •  Taking screenshots

6. Integration
7. Docker

Requirements

Knowledge of C#, unit testing

 14 Hours

Number of participants



Price per participant

Testimonials (6)

Related Courses

Software Usability Testing: Live Workshop

14 Hours

Related Categories